Showing up on the BBC's Sound of 2012 poll, and with their terrific mix of punk-funk rhythms and melancholic bliss-pop pumping out of our more adventurous and tuned-in radio stations, it's small wonder Brooklyn quintet Friends keep selling out all their London shows. While suggesting themselves as the new Warpaint, they nonetheless cast their own shadow – a pounding, tribally groovacious yet alluringly bittersweet one.
